Gatwick Airport charges

Gatwick operates designated drop-off zones outside its North and South terminals. At the time of writing, the airport lists a minimum charge of £10 for up to 10 minutes, followed by an additional per-minute charge.

This airport fee is separate from the taxi journey itself. Ask whether it is included in your quotation or added to the advertised fare.

Return collections work differently because the driver may need to enter an authorised pick-up or parking area and wait while you clear border control and collect your luggage. Confirm the applicable parking and waiting-time policy before booking your return transfer.

How Far Is Tunbridge Wells From Gatwick Airport?

The journey is roughly 30–35 miles, depending on your collection point and the route selected by the driver.

A common route uses the A264 and M23, but a professional driver may adjust the journey in response to traffic, road closures or disruption. Local route knowledge is particularly valuable during commuter periods, school holidays and early-morning airport traffic.

How Long Does a Taxi From Tunbridge Wells to Gatwick Take?

A pre-booked taxi from Tunbridge Wells to Gatwick usually takes around 40–50 minutes in normal traffic.

This is a journey estimate rather than a guaranteed arrival time. Conditions that can make the journey longer include:

  • Peak-time congestion
  • Incidents or roadworks
  • Poor weather
  • Heavy traffic near the airport
  • A collection outside central Tunbridge Wells
  • Additional passenger pickups
  • Seasonal holiday traffic

A dependable airport-transfer plan includes a sensible contingency period. Your collection time should be calculated backwards from when you need to reach the terminal—not simply from the flight’s scheduled departure time.

Gatwick recommends confirming check-in requirements directly with your airline because timings vary. Its official check-in guidance provides general advice for long-haul, European and domestic flights.

Arriving slightly early is usually preferable to spending the entire journey watching the clock.

Which Vehicle Should You Book?

The correct vehicle depends on both passenger numbers and luggage.

| Vehicle | Usually suitable for | | ——————— | —————————————————— | | Standard saloon | One to four passengers with moderate luggage | | Estate car | Passengers carrying several large suitcases | | MPV or people carrier | Families, groups and passengers with bulky luggage | | Executive car | Business travel, client transfers and premium journeys | | Eight-seat minibus | Larger families and small groups | | Sixteen-seat minibus | Group airport transfers and organised travel |

Passenger capacity does not automatically guarantee adequate luggage space. For example, a four-seat saloon may carry four people but not four people plus four large suitcases.

Tell the booking team how many cabin bags, checked suitcases and unusually large items you have. This helps them select a vehicle that can complete the journey safely and comfortably.

Taxi, Train or Driving: Which Is Best for Gatwick?

The best option depends on your schedule, group size, luggage and preferred level of convenience.

| Option | Main benefits | Points to consider | | ————————— | ———————————————– | ———————————————————————- | | Pre-booked taxi | Direct, door-to-terminal travel with no changes | Costs more than the cheapest public-transport fare | | Train | Can suit one passenger with light luggage | May require changes and is less convenient for very early flights | | Driving | Complete control over departure time | Fuel, airport parking and car-park transfer time must be considered | | Lift from family or friends | May reduce the immediate cost | Requires someone else to make the return drive at an inconvenient hour |

Travelling by train

Rail travel can be practical for one person with light luggage and a flexible departure time. However, journeys from Tunbridge Wells may involve a change, depending on the selected service.

Changes are less attractive when travelling with children, several suitcases or mobility requirements. Very early departures and late arrivals may also fall outside convenient railway operating hours.

Driving and parking

Driving gives you control over your departure, but the complete cost includes fuel, airport parking and any transfer between the car park and terminal.

You must also drive home after your return flight. That may be unappealing after a long journey, particularly when landing late at night.

Taking a pre-booked taxi

A private airport transfer provides door-to-terminal travel. There are no platforms to change, suitcases to move between services or parking arrangements to manage.

The taxi may not always have the lowest headline price, but its value lies in the direct journey, planned collection time and convenience—particularly for families, groups and early flights.

Booking a Return Taxi From Gatwick to Tunbridge Wells

For a return journey, provide your flight number, arrival date, terminal and passenger contact information.

Flight monitoring allows the operator to see whether your aircraft is arriving early or late. However, you should still confirm:

  • Where you will meet the driver
  • How long the driver will wait
  • Whether complimentary waiting time is provided
  • How airport parking is charged
  • What to do if border control or baggage reclaim is delayed
  • Whether the driver will contact you by telephone or text

Clear meeting instructions are particularly helpful at Gatwick because the North and South terminals have different collection arrangements.
